PIC32MK0512GPG048-I/7MX by Microchip Technology

Microchip's PIC32MK0512GPG048-I/7MX is a 32-bit microcontroller with 48 terminals, operating at up to 64 MHz. It features 18-Ch ADCs, 8 DMA channels, and CAN connectivity. Ideal for industrial applications requiring high-speed processing and multiple I/O options in a compact form factor.

Feature Benefit Bullets

Package Body Material: PLASTIC/EPOXY

The use of plastic/epoxy material makes the product lightweight and durable, ideal for portable and rugged applications.

Integrated Cache: YES

Having an integrated cache helps in improving the speed and efficiency of data access and processing, making the product suitable for high-performance tasks.

Maximum Supply Voltage: 3.6 V

The high maximum supply voltage allows for flexibility in powering the product and supports a wide range of applications.

Package Shape: SQUARE

The square package shape enables easier PCB layout and efficient use of space, making the product suitable for compact designs.

ADC Channels: YES

Having Analog to Digital Converter (ADC) channels allows for the conversion of analog signals to digital data, making the product versatile in data acquisition applications.

Maximum Clock Frequency: 64 MHz

The high maximum clock frequency ensures fast data processing and execution, making the product suitable for time-sensitive applications.

Connectivity: CAN, I2C(2), I2S(2), SPI, UART(2)

Multiple connectivity options such as CAN, I2C, I2S, SPI, and UART make the product compatible with a variety of communication protocols, enhancing its versatility.

Low Power Mode: YES

The presence of a low power mode helps in reducing power consumption during idle or standby periods, making the product energy-efficient and suitable for battery-powered devices.

Manufacturer Highlights

Microchip Technology

Microchip Technology Incorporated is a leading provider of integrated circuit (IC) solutions for the global market. Founded in 1989, the company designs, manufactures, tests and markets state-of-the-art microcontrollers and analog devices for use in a wide array of electronics applications, such as the automotive industry, consumer electronics and industrial automation. Through its world-class production processes and technologies, Microchip Technology has become an innovator of semiconductor solutions that enable customers to maximize their performance while streamlining costs.
